docs/openapi/common/common.openapi.yaml (1)

23-56: ⚠️ Potential issue | 🟠 Major | ⚡ Quick win

Restore the “at least one identifier” constraint on these shared schemas.

After dropping the conditional required branches, both common.IdFqnIdentifier and common.IdNameIdentifier now accept {}. That weakens every request that reuses them and moves a shared validation rule into each individual service.

docs/openapi/authorization/authorization.openapi.yaml (1)

799-808: ⚠️ Potential issue | 🟠 Major

Fix policy.KasPublicKey.alg guard using not.enum: [0] with $ref: policy.KasPublicKeyAlgEnum
policy.KasPublicKeyAlgEnum is a type: string enum that includes KAS_PUBLIC_KEY_ALG_ENUM_UNSPECIFIED, but the alg schema excludes numeric 0 (not: enum: - 0) while still $ref’ing the string enum—so the guard no longer excludes the intended unspecified value and widens the accepted contract. In these openapi: 3.1.0 specs, sibling not with $ref is applied, so this impacts validation.

docs/openapi/policy/registeredresources/registered_resources.openapi.yaml (1)

1380-1425: ⚠️ Potential issue | 🟠 Major

Fix parent additionalProperties: false so oneOf/allOf branch fields aren’t rejected as “additional”.

  • policy.registeredresources.ActionAttributeValue (1387-1432): the parent object sets additionalProperties: false, but actionId/actionName and attributeValueFqn/attributeValueId are only defined inside oneOf branches—so validators reject the intended fields.
  • policy.registeredresources.GetRegisteredResourceRequest (1569-1605): same pattern—additionalProperties: false at the parent allows only namespaceFqn/namespaceId, while id/name exist only in oneOf branches and are rejected.

Promote these fields into the parent schema’s properties (keeping the required lists inside the branch schemas), or remove additionalProperties: false from the parent object. json-schema.org

Fix parent-level additionalProperties: false with oneOf-only variant fields (breaks validation/codegen)

In these OpenAPI schemas, the parent object keeps additionalProperties: false while the allowed variant-only keys live solely inside oneOf branches (e.g., authorization.Entity, entity.Entity, authorization.Entity (entity resolution), authorization.v2.Resource, policy.Action, authorization.v2.EntityIdentifier, and kas.KeyAccessRewrapResult). With JSON Schema semantics, those variant keys are treated as “additional” by the parent-level constraint, so legitimate payloads are rejected.

Move additionalProperties: false into each oneOf branch (or refactor using an allOf pattern / unevaluated-properties approach) so variant-only properties are permitted when their branch is selected.

1097-1100: ⚠️ Potential issue | 🟡 Minor | ⚡ Quick win

Array-only keywords were emitted on scalar item schemas in docs/openapi/policy/attributes/attributes.openapi.yaml and docs/openapi/policy/objects.openapi.yaml. minItems, maxItems, and uniqueItems only apply to arrays, so placing them under items: { type: string } makes them ineffective noise for validators and generators. Keep those constraints on the enclosing array nodes only.

2352-2397: ⚠️ Potential issue | 🟠 Major

🧩 Analysis chain

🌐 Web query:

According to Connect RPC's HTTP JSON error representation, is the error details field named details, and can a single error include multiple detail entries?

💡 Result:

Yes. In Connect RPC’s HTTP JSON error representation, the error details field is named details, and it can contain multiple detail entries for a single error. In the Connect error docs, the HTTP JSON example includes a top-level details field whose value is a JSON array (e.g., "details": [ ... ]) [1]. The docs also describe passing details as a list/array of strongly-typed error detail messages [1][2], and the Connect error model includes an optional collection of arbitrary protobuf messages called details [3].

Citations:

🌐 Web query:

ConnectRPC HTTP error representation field name detail vs details google.rpc.Status.details

💡 Result:

In the ConnectRPC protocol, the field used to represent error details is named "details" (plural), which is consistent with the google.rpc.Status definition [1][2][3][4]. There is no "detail" field in the standard ConnectRPC error representation [1][5][6]. Key points regarding the error representation: 1. Consistency with google.rpc.Status: ConnectRPC follows the google.rpc.Status error model [2][3][4]. The Status message structure includes a "details" field, which is a repeated list of google.protobuf.Any messages [2][4]. 2. HTTP Representation: When errors are transmitted over HTTP in the Connect protocol, they are serialized as a JSON object [1]. This JSON object includes a "details" array [1][6]. Each item in this array typically contains "type" and "value" fields, and may optionally include a "debug" field (which provides a human-readable representation of the error detail) [1][5][6]. 3. Programming Interfaces: Across ConnectRPC SDKs (e.g., Go, Python, Rust), the interface for accessing these errors consistently uses "details" (e.g., a Details method or a details attribute) to retrieve or manipulate this list [1][7][8][3][9]. In summary, the correct term is always "details" (plural), both in the protocol specification's JSON output and within the library code implementations [1][7][8][4].
